An inspector will record a rating of "satisfactory" when the establishment receives an overall inspection rating of what percentage or greater?

In Nebraska, the standard for receiving a "satisfactory" rating during an inspection of a funeral establishment is set at 90% or greater. This percentage signifies that the establishment meets the majority of the regulatory requirements, demonstrating compliance with the necessary health and safety standards expected in a funeral service environment. Facilities achieving this rating are generally considered to be in good standing, as they have adequately met the essential protocols established by regulatory bodies.

Understanding this benchmark is crucial for establishments to maintain operational integrity and to ensure they provide quality service to the families they serve. A rating lower than this would indicate that the establishment did not meet sufficient criteria, which could result in further scrutiny, need for improvement, or potential penalties.
